Joining Lewis this time is kidney transplant recipient and Transplant Team GB runner, Ryan Brett, who has recently completed a 17 day run from Land's End to John O' Groats to raise money for Transplant Sport.
Ryan talks about the challenges he faced on his run, how he kept going for so long, the planning that goes into a challenge like this and much, much more. He's also been very successful at the World Transplant Games and shares some tips on you can get better at running.
